#723900 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#723900 is composed of 44.7% red, 22.4%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 50% magenta, 100% yellow and 55.3% black. It has a hue angle of 30 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 22.4%. #723900 color hex could be obtained by blending #e47200 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

Shades and Tints of #723900
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#100800 is the darkest color, while #fffdfb is the lightest one.

Tones of #723900
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3d3935 is the less saturated color, while #723900 is the most saturated one.
